Paper cutting machines 920mm, 1150mm, 1370mm

Maximum cutting length:920mm, 1150mm, 1370mm

Almost all raw materials in the manufacture of packaging require trimming, cutting and cutting into format. Paper cutting machine or guillotine - allows cutting sheet materials in a stack with an accuracy of 0.1mm.

Semi-automatic embossing press up to A1 format

Maximum sheet size 1000x700mm

The semi-automatic embossing press allows you to apply images to paper and cardboard using foil. For packaging made from designer papers, embossing may well be the only application method. For boxes with full color imprint, embossing is an additional design element.

Digital flatbed cutting plotter:

Cutting field: 2500x1700mm
Tools for cutting, creasing, milling, foam cutting
Ability to process materials up to 50mm thick.

The flatbed plotter allows, first of all, the production of test samples of packaging without the production of stamps and the cutting process. We always make a test sample of each product before launching the circulation.

In addition, the plotter allows you to produce small runs of boxes without ordering stamps, reducing the cost and time.

Automatic glue application lines with feeder

Maximum glue application width: 600mm

Such lines allow you to automate the process of assembling laminated boxes and their components, increase productivity and ensure stable output. The equipment captures the sheet from the stack, smears it with glue and puts it on the conveyor belt, where the operations for gluing the boxes are further performed.

Several units of equipment allow you to work with different circulations at the same time.

Automatic carton groove cutting machine

Maximum workpiece format: 450x800mm

The car is intended for cutting of grooves in cardboard preparations. Such equipment is necessary for the production of boxes with "sharp" corners. Rather unique equipment for the Russian market.

Automatic lid making machine

Max Lid Format: 450x950mm

The automatic cover making machine is designed for the production of book covers. The machine performs all the necessary operations: smearing with glue, positioning the sides, bending the edges, pressing the finished cover.

Stability, quality, assembly accuracy of the binding cover within 0.5mm. We use this machine to produce magnetic flap boxes, book boxes and transformer boxes. Productivity is about 8000 operations per shift.

Semi-automatic machines for crimping boxes

Box sizes: from 50x50x10mm to 300x300x100mm

The equipment allows to speed up the process of production of laminated boxes. After gluing the liner to the board stock, iron all sides of the box carefully to remove bubbles and press the paper firmly and firmly against the board. The machine allows you to quickly compress the box from all sides. No smoothing, no scratching, perfect quality.

Several units of equipment allow you to simultaneously work in a stream with different circulations.

Semi-automatic machines for assembling boxes in volume

Box sizes: from 50x50x10mm

The basis of the laminated box is binding cardboard. After cutting, the binding cardboard is a flat blank. For the convenience of tightening the workpiece, we assemble it “in volume” and securely fasten the corners with a special adhesive tape.The presence of such a seemingly simple equipment allows you to significantly speed up this operation.

Several units of equipment allow you to simultaneously work in a stream with different circulations.

Printing binding presses

Maximum format: 700x450mm

We use presses in the production of bookbinding covers and in the production of complex products, where it is necessary to press flat materials very tightly together. Pressing allows you to get the ideal quality of binding covers: no bubbles, no dents. Pressing further straightens the lids.

Several units of equipment allow you to simultaneously work in a stream with different circulations.

Semi-automatic machines for pressing cardboard sheets

Max Width: 900mm

This type of machine is also called "calender". We use calenders for flat lamination of sheets, as well as in the production of binding covers.

Several units of equipment allow you to simultaneously work in a stream with different circulations.

Manual gluers

Maximum glue application width: 700mm

Manual gluing lines are necessary for the production of small and medium runs, and are also convenient for processing small parts: gluing endpapers for book covers, assembling various components for laminated boxes (inner inserts, intermediate borders, etc.). The operator passes the workpiece through the machine and receives a uniformly applied layer of glue.

Reasons for popularity

Indispensable for the transportation and storage of almost all groups of goods is a cardboard container, which, if necessary, can be covered with food moisture-resistant film, which makes it possible to use it for fragile, loose, confectionery and other demanding products. This container is lightweight, economical and highly durable.

Corrugated packaging is probably the most popular type of cardboard packaging. It is preferred over metal, wooden and plastic boxes due to its low weight, the ability to choose the appropriate size (from the smallest boxes to very large boxes with multi-layer faces). Corrugated packaging has an indispensable property in many situations - it can be easily folded during transportation and takes up a minimum of space in transport or in a warehouse. In addition, only a cardboard box can be burned without harm to others and the environment. It can be recycled and made into new cardboard and paper packaging, as well as into cheap toilet, wrapping or stationery paper.

Necessary equipment

An automatic line is used for the production of cardboard packaging. It is very easy to set up using the touch screen in a few seconds. 50 programs of this equipment allow you to make cardboard boxes of any size, including those that are necessary for you, for a specific product. During one cycle, the machine can produce both three- and five-layer blanks, and the cardboard is fed automatically.

Line Emmeci MS 92, price from 100,000 euros

Automation of the process reduces the burden on employees and significantly increases the productivity of the enterprise (for an hour of operation, such a machine produces about a thousand boxes measuring 20 cm by 30 cm). It is necessary to enter only the dimensions you need in the end (length, height, width), and the computer will complete all the remaining calculations itself and the blanks will be carefully cut out, with all the necessary cuts and overlaps.

What equipment is needed for the production of boxes

Equipment for the production of cardboard boxes is the second most costly stage of organizing a “box” business. You will probably be surprised no less than me when you find out that there are several dozen manufacturers of machines for the production of cardboard boxes in the world, both foreign and domestic. Among this set, one can note the equipment of the Italian company Emmeci Group, the Chinese TRANSPACK, and the South Korean company Young Shin Machinery, whose equipment for the production of cardboard boxes is considered one of the best in the world.

The machine for the production of cardboard boxes is called an automatic press for die-cutting (cutting out products with complex shapes from a large sheet of cardboard by hitting a stamp along a given contour), creasing (applying a straight groove that facilitates the subsequent bending of the product in this place), and embossing (improving the appearance ).

The carton box making machine is fully automatic and electronically controlled, and requires minimal human intervention, minimizing the amount of possible errors in production.

Production technology

The whole process of producing cardboard boxes can be broken down into the following steps:

  • Cutting sheets on a special cutting and scoring machine
  • Printing on cardboard with a flexographic station (used in the production of cardboard boxes with a logo, advertising, etc.)
  • Making box molds on an automatic press
  • Gluing containers on a folder gluer

Financial calculations

Start-up capital

So, the initial investment in the business for the production of cardboard boxes:

  • 25,000 - registration of an enterprise;
  • 30,000 - rent of premises;
  • 100,000 - salary to employees;
  • 400,000 - purchase of equipment, machinery and raw materials;
  • 20,000 - advertising;
  • 20,000 - transportation costs;
  • 50,000 - miscellaneous.

In general, to start and develop a business, you need to invest an average of 625-650 thousand rubles. The larger the scale of production, the higher the amount of investment.

Monthly expenses

Each month, the following costs are provided:

  • 30,000 - rent of premises;
  • 80,000 - salary to employees;
  • 20,000 - purchase of corrugated cardboard - 1,000 sheets;
  • 10,000 - advertising;
  • 20,000 - transportation costs;
  • 50,000 - utility and tax payments.

Every month you need to spend 230-250 thousand rubles.

How much can you earn?

One sheet of corrugated cardboard costs about 20 rubles. The production of one package requires 1/10 of a sheet of corrugated cardboard. A packing box will cost 20 rubles, that is, 10 packs are obtained from one sheet. In total, this is 200 rubles. On a day, 5 workers can make a minimum of 150 pieces each. The daily profit, respectively, is 15 thousand rubles, the monthly profit, taking into account days off, is 390 thousand rubles. After deducting all investments, the owner is left with 140 thousand rubles. With large scale production, profits will be significantly higher.
